Coffee Bean Processing - Pogon – Coffee

Coffee Bean processing is converting the raw fruit of the coffee plant into the finished coffee ready for roasting. The method that is used varies and can have a significant effect on the flavor of roasted and brewed coffee. Wet process (also known as Washed): In the wet process, the fruit covering the seeds/beans is removed before they are dried.

SMALL-SCALE COFFEE PROCESSING - Texas A&M …

Small-scale Coffee Processing Intermediate Technology Development Group 2 Drying The coffee cherries are dried immediately after harvest. This is usually sun drying on a clean dry floor or on mats. The bed depth should be less than 40mm and the cherries should be raked frequently to prevent fermentation or discoloration.

Learn About the Coffee Hulling Process

Coffee hulling is an optional step in coffee production. Coffee hulling occurs in the late stages of coffee processing; it is usually done between milling and polishing, although some people consider it to be a part of the milling process or skip the polishing and move directly onto cleaning and sorting.

Instant Coffee - GEA engineering for a better world

Great coffee comes from great plants Coffee beans are seeds from coffee fruits. After removal of the pulp, the green coffee beans are dried, cleaned and packed – typically in 60 kg bags – and stored until they can be roasted and, if required, decaffeinated. Kraft Pulping and Recovery Process basics

History • Soda pulping process patented, 1854. • Soda recovery via incineration patented, 1865. • First successful soda mill, 1866. • Kraft pulping process patented by Dahl, 1884. • First commercially viable kraft mill, Sweden, 1885. • Kraft recovery furnace, 1930's.

9.13.2 Coffee Roasting - US EPA

The coffee roasting process consists essentially of cleaning, roasting, cooling, grinding, and packaging operations. Figure 9.13.2-1 shows a process flow diagram for a typical coffee roasting operation. Bags of green coffee beans are hand- or machine-opened, dumped into a hopper, and screened to remove debris.
